Prevention and Highway Safety Measures
Engineering countermeasures, policy reforms, and technology adoption can reduce similar collisions on high‑speed rural interstates. The Laura Lynch crash highlights where improvements may have the most impact.
- Enhanced brake monitoring and automatic emergency braking for commercial fleets
- Improved road markings and curve warning signage at high‑risk locations
- Rigorous hours‑of‑service compliance and fatigue detection systems
- Public awareness campaigns about blind‑spot management around trucks

- Prioritize commercial vehicle maintenance, especially braking systems, to reduce failure risk
- Use advanced driver assistance systems that include lane‑keep and blind‑spot monitoring
- Adjust speed to conditions, increase following distance, and avoid sudden lane changes near trucks
